Practical Notes from the Hoop Bench
- Always run a test on scrap fabric matching your target garment’s weight and stretch.
- Check stitch density visually—not just in software. Dense fill areas should lie flat, not mound.
- Review small details in black-and-white mockups: does the stem thickness read clearly against dark fabric? Does the flower center retain shape when scaled down?
- Use appropriate stabilizer: cutaway for knits, tear-away for stable wovens, fusible for lightweight layers.
- Confirm licensing terms—especially if selling finished items or bundling Floral Craft SVG as part of a craft business toolkit.
- Compare how it behaves on light vs. dark thread: some floral motifs lose dimension with low-contrast combos.
